China's Zero COVID Policy: Trust and Turmoil
This chapter explores the enforcement of China's zero COVID policy, examining its initial success rooted in community trust and the subsequent decline in public confidence as the policy proved unsustainable. The discussion highlights increasing discontent among citizens, the resilience of the ruling party, and emerging social behaviors that reflect a growing sense of hopelessness.
